Active management effect on floricolous insect diversity in oakwoods of Thayatal National Park.
PERLÍK, Michal
Two experimental clearings (isolated by dense forest from all sides and connected to medow from one side) and four control plots (medow, dense forest, sparse forest, forest edge ) were established on six localities in Thayatal National Park. Pan traps were used to collect floricolous insects. Diversity of floricolous beetles (coleoptera) have been assessed using multivariate analysis. Effect of active management for diversity conservation is discussed.

Analysis of heat shock protein genes expression in spruce bark beetle \kur{Ips typographus} and their importance for survival upon exposure to heat
ŠVEHLOVÁ, Kateřina
The aim of this work was to examine the expression of certain Hsp genes upon heat exposure in spruce bark beetle Ips typographus. We determined the level in unstressed and heat-exposed animals, and attempted to assess the importance of Hsp proteins for animals' survival upon heat treatment. We used RNA interference to knock down the expression of these genes, and analyzed the influence on animals exposed to elevated temperatures.

Ground and rove beetles (Coleoptera, Staphylinidae) of NNR Brouskův Mlýn and their use in biomonitoring of habitat state
Boháč, Jaroslav
In the NNR Brouskův Mlýn, there more than 150 species of ground beetle and rove beetle families occure at biotopes of flooded habitats. The species are specialized to flooding.
